Operating Procedures Procedures for functioning the drinking water procedure and accomplishing regime upkeep and corrective action need to be created, and so they also needs to outline The purpose when action is needed. The procedures need to be nicely documented, element the operate of every work, assign that's to blame for executing the get the job done, and explain how The work would be to be performed. The efficiency of these procedures should be assessed throughout water program validation. Monitoring Method Essential quality attributes and operating parameters need to be documented and monitored. The program might involve a combination of in-line sensors or automated devices (e.g., for TOC, conductivity, hardness, and chlorine), automatic or guide documentation of operational parameters (such as circulation fees or force drop across a carbon bed, filter, or RO device), and laboratory tests (e.g., complete microbial counts). The frequency of sampling, the necessity for evaluating test success, and also the necessity for initiating corrective action really should be included. Sanitization Dependant upon method style and design and the selected models of Procedure, plan periodic sanitization might be essential to keep the system inside a condition of microbial Command. Technologies for sanitization are explained earlier mentioned. Preventive Routine maintenance A preventive maintenance method really should be in effect. The program must set up what preventive routine maintenance would be to be done, the frequency of maintenance perform, And exactly how the function needs to be documented. Modify Manage The mechanical configuration and operating conditions needs to be controlled. Proposed changes need to be evaluated for their influence on The entire method. The necessity to requalify the system soon after alterations are made needs to be determined. Subsequent a call to switch a water method, the afflicted drawings, manuals, and procedures really should be revised. RECOVERY OF INJURED MICROORGANISMS The validation scientific tests described higher than use obstacle microorganisms that haven't been subjected to antimicrobial brokers, and therefore are not identical to organisms found in antimicrobial effectiveness testing or every time a sterility test is performed with a preserved merchandise. If your use of alternative media is sought after, the Restoration of wounded microorganisms needs to be addressed during the validation study. This may be done by directly comparing the Restoration of every challenge microorganism on the popular medium and on the choice medium, after exposure to the merchandise.

Control of the chemical purity of those waters is crucial and it is the principle intent from the monographs In this particular compendium. Contrary to other Formal articles, the bulk water monographs (Purified here Water and Water for Injection) also limit how the write-up is often manufactured as a result of perception that the nature and robustness of the purification method is immediately relevant to the ensuing purity.
Full solids and pH are the only tests not coated by conductivity testing. The test for Overall solids was considered redundant since the click here nonselective tests of conductivity and TOC could detect most chemical species in addition to silica, which could continue being undetected in its colloidal variety. Colloidal silica in Purified Water and H2o for Injection is well removed by most water pretreatment actions and also if present while in the h2o, constitutes no medical or practical hazard apart from beneath Excessive and scarce predicaments.
